About this product
This extending washing line prop is a simple, practical way to support your outdoor line and make the most of natural drying. It lifts the line up so clothes hang freely and catch the breeze, keeping everything fresh and helping you avoid the tumble dryer. The prop extends up to 2.4m high, so you can adjust it to suit your line and the weight of your load, whether it's a light batch of shirts or heavier towels and bedding.
The polypropylene hook and adjuster keep the line secure and steady, so it doesn't slip or sag when you're pegging things out. It's straightforward to set up and use, and it holds the line at just the right height. Made to last through regular outdoor use, it comes with a one-year guarantee. Just the kind of sensible garden helper that quietly makes laundry day a bit easier.
- Size H125, W2, D2cm.
- Manufacturer's 1 year guarantee.
